Output 568ef72e784e2f9ddbc806aa1a318a5030e42dfb8ffde979535fced1128574c7:1

value
13283776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afce2d4900a385d993ae0c208736d8db2a294d5d OP_EQUAL
address
3HibAY31NGbDUH82Q6s2LLSnoegoRYwmoE
transaction
568ef72e784e2f9ddbc806aa1a318a5030e42dfb8ffde979535fced1128574c7
spent
true